The Familiar Rush, But Dialed Up

At its heart, Curve Rush 2 still revolves around that beautifully simple concept: you are a ball, and your world is an endless series of smooth, sandy hills. The controls are intuitive—hold down to accelerate and hug the curve on a downward slope, then release at the perfect moment to launch yourself into a graceful arc. The real skill lies in the landing. Nailing a buttery-smooth landing on the next downslope is crucial to preserving your momentum and setting up your next spectacular jump.

Your score is tied to how much air you can get. Soaring above the stark white horizon line is your primary goal, with bigger air rewarding more points. It’s a delicate dance of gravity, timing, and instinct that feels incredibly satisfying when you get it right.

So, What’s Actually New on the Slopes?

While the core loop remains as hypnotic as ever, Curve Rush 2 introduces several layers of complexity and variety to keep things interesting. The developers clearly understood that for a game about endless runs, you need to break up the monotony.

One of the most welcome changes is the dynamic environment. The backgrounds and color palettes shift as you progress, preventing the landscape from becoming stale during a particularly long and successful run. They’ve also sprinkled in more obstacles and unique map features that demand a bit more active focus, ensuring you can’t just switch your brain off entirely.

The biggest addition, however, is the expanded collection of balls you can unlock. This isn’t just about cosmetics; different categories of balls, including powerful Legendary ones, come with unique abilities that can change how you approach the hills.

  • A Growing Garage: Collect coins during your runs to unlock a diverse roster of new balls.
  • Legendary Traits: Hunt for rare balls that offer special skills, adding a new strategic layer to your runs.
  • Fresh Faces: Early standouts include the fiery Dragoball and a ball that leaves a trail of snow, hinting at the creative designs waiting to be unlocked.

Chasing High Scores and Golden Coins

Every run in Curve Rush 2 becomes a calculated risk. Do you play it safe to push for a new distance record, or do you take a riskier line to snag a cluster of golden coins? These coins are your currency for unlocking all the new content, creating a compelling gameplay loop that rewards both skill and persistence. Just remember, the rules are as brutal as they are simple: one bad landing, one crash, and your run is over. It’s this high-stakes, instant-feedback design that makes every success feel earned and every failure a lesson.
